Build Your Own Ball Pit

For kids, public ball pits are colourful pools of joy and wonder. For parents, they’re disgusting germ incubators, a place where boogers, soggy Band-Aids and mouldy sandwich crumbs go to die.

Reddit user Waadap

A Reddit user had a solution to this unfortunate paradox: He built his own. With less than $400 worth of supplies (basically, PVC poles, mesh and 2500 balls purchased online), the DIY dad created a 1.2m by 1.2m ball pit for his daughter to jump, wiggle and wade in. It’s easy to clean — once a week, he just sprays down the general area with sanitiser.

The best part? “It also doubles fantastically as a way to confine her for a while should other housework and something need to be done,” he writes.
